The Larkspun component library follows a strict semantic versioning policy, but with one important nuance: any change to a component's default theme tokens is treated as a breaking change, even if the API surface is untouched. Reviewers should verify that the changelog entry matches the version bump proposed in the manifest, and that deprecation warnings have shipped for at least two minor releases before removal. The full policy, including the exception process for emergency patches, is documented on our internal versioning page.

wiki page, hawip-bafog: https://jira.qorvellabs.internal/browse/pages/display/display/2fef

MEMO — Records to Office Manager

Re: Score sheets, Dunmere Regional Chess Final

The original score sheets from the Dunmere final must reach the Falkwright Chess Federation office by Thursday for ratings processing. All 64 sheets are signed, sorted by board, and sealed in a single envelope held at reception. Copies have been scanned to the records drive, so the originals are the only paper set. A courier from Midlane Express is booked for tomorrow morning. The confidential hand-over instruction follows below.

drop instructions, hahip-badug: the quenox ralath courier leaves the kaseth fraiel rusiel tameth belys istdor ralion giliel ledger at gate 7830 under passcode 165413

**Ticket PAY-LOCKED: Vault access needed for payroll export v3 rollout**

The Ferncrest payroll vault auto-locked during the export format migration, blocking plugin authors from validating the new column schema. Please review the changelog carefully; field ordering and decimal handling have changed. To reopen the sandbox vault for plugin testing, use the recovery passphrase shown directly below.

strongbox words: druiel-frador-brieth-druys-fenys-zorwyn-zorael